The Brief The Leesburg Police Department is looking for the man who allegedly shot and robbed someone Sunday night. Police have identified the suspect as 36-year-old Henry Demetria Darity. The victim is in stable condition. ORLANDO, Fla. - The Leesburg Police Department is currently looking for the man who allegedly shot and robbed someone Sunday night. What we know Around 8p.m. Sunday night, Leesburg Police responded to a shooting in the 100 block of Truitt Street. When officers arrived on scene they found a 51-year-old victim, who had been shot in the upper body and robbed, according to the police report. Officers provided first aid to the victim, who was transported to a local hospital. The suspect, later identified as 36-year-old Henry Demetria Darity, fled the scene on foot. An active arrest warrant for Darity is being issued for attempted homicide, armed robbery and armed trespassing. The victim remains in stable condition. Anyone with information is urged to contact the Leesburg Police Department at 352-787-2121 or Crimeline at 800-423-8477. LEESBURG, Va. () — Leesburg police arrested a man for burglarizing an Aeropostale store last year. The Leesburg Police Department (LPD) said a man from Pennsylvania was arrested for his involvement in the burglary, which happened in November 2024. On Nov. 23, 2024, at around 5:10 a.m., officers responded to the store, located at 241 Fort Evans Road NE, for reports of a burglary. There, officers found out that the burglar had forced his way in and took about $6,500 in merchandise. While investigating, LPD identified Timothy E. Root, 58, of Philadelphia, Pa., as a person of interest. He was arrested in Pennsylvania where he will be extradited to Virginia to face charges which include felony burglary, grand larceny, possession of burglarious tools and destruction of property.
